Juneau, Wisconsin - On Thursday, the U.S. Immigration and Customs Enforcement (USICE) released Ramon Morales-Reyes, 54, from the Dodge County Detention Facility (jail) in Juneau, according to USICE.
Morales-Reyes was framed by Demetric D. Scott, 52, who confessed to Milwaukee police that he wrote a letter threatening to shoot TACO Trump in the head with a 30-06 rifle, and signed Morales-Reyes name on it so, he could get arrested by U.S. Immigration and Customs Enforcement and get deported. Scott believed he could then have his criminal case dismissed against him. The victim in that case was Morales-Reyes who was assaulted and robbed by Scott in Milwaukee.
